As artificial intelligence (AI) technologies continue to advance, their influence is being felt across various sectors, including cybersecurity. While AI holds great promise for enhancing security measures and automating threat detection, it also presents new challenges and risks. In this blog post, we will explore the dual-edged impact of AI on cybersecurity, examining both the opportunities it offers for defense and the emerging threats it creates for organizations worldwide.
Understanding AI in Cybersecurity
AI refers to the simulation of human intelligence processes by machines, especially computer systems. In the context of cybersecurity, AI technologies can analyze vast amounts of data, identify patterns, and make decisions with minimal human intervention. This capability can be harnessed for various applications, such as threat detection, incident response, and vulnerability management.
Key AI Technologies in Cybersecurity
- Machine Learning (ML): A subset of AI that enables systems to learn from data and improve their performance over time without explicit programming.
- Natural Language Processing (NLP): AI's ability to understand and interpret human language, which can be used to analyze threat intelligence reports or phishing emails.
- Behavioral Analytics: Tools that monitor user behavior to identify anomalies that may indicate potential security breaches.
The Benefits of AI in Cybersecurity
AI is rapidly transforming the cybersecurity landscape, providing organizations with powerful tools to enhance their security posture. Here are some of the key benefits of integrating AI into cybersecurity measures:
1. Enhanced Threat Detection
AI algorithms can process and analyze massive datasets much faster than human analysts. By utilizing machine learning, security systems can identify patterns indicative of potential threats, enabling faster detection of anomalies and suspicious activities.
Example: Intrusion Detection Systems (IDS)
Modern IDS utilize AI to continuously monitor network traffic, flagging unusual behavior that may suggest a cyber attack. This capability allows organizations to respond to threats in real-time.
2. Automated Incident Response
AI-driven solutions can automate incident response processes, allowing for quicker remediation of security incidents. By leveraging predefined protocols, AI can initiate responses without waiting for human intervention.
Example: Automated Threat Containment
When a potential threat is detected, AI systems can automatically isolate affected systems, preventing the spread of malware or unauthorized access.
3. Improved Threat Intelligence
AI can analyze threat intelligence data from multiple sources, including social media, dark web forums, and industry reports. This analysis can help organizations stay informed about emerging threats and vulnerabilities.
Example: Predictive Analytics
AI can use historical data to predict future attack trends, enabling organizations to proactively strengthen their defenses against anticipated threats.
4. Enhanced User Authentication
AI can improve user authentication processes by implementing adaptive authentication mechanisms that assess user behavior in real-time. This allows for dynamic adjustments based on risk factors.
Example: Behavioral Biometrics
AI systems can analyze user interactions, such as typing patterns or mouse movements, to determine whether a user is legitimate or potentially an attacker.
Emerging Threats from AI in Cybersecurity
While AI offers numerous benefits for enhancing cybersecurity, it also introduces new threats and challenges that organizations must contend with. Cybercriminals are increasingly harnessing AI to develop more sophisticated attacks. Here are some of the emerging threats fueled by AI technologies:
1. AI-Powered Cyber Attacks
Cybercriminals are leveraging AI to create more effective attack methods. AI can automate various aspects of an attack, making it easier for malicious actors to identify vulnerabilities and exploit them.
Example: Automated Phishing Campaigns
AI can generate convincing phishing emails that are tailored to individual targets, increasing the likelihood of success. By analyzing social media profiles and personal data, attackers can craft personalized messages that bypass traditional filters.
2. Deepfakes and Social Engineering
Deepfake technology, which uses AI to create realistic audio and video content, poses significant risks for social engineering attacks. Cybercriminals can manipulate media to impersonate trusted figures, leading to data breaches or financial fraud.
Example: CEO Fraud
Deepfake technology can be used to create realistic audio of a CEO instructing employees to transfer funds, resulting in significant financial losses.
3. Adversarial Machine Learning
Adversarial machine learning involves manipulating AI algorithms to deceive them. Cybercriminals can develop input data designed to mislead AI systems, resulting in incorrect predictions or decisions.
Example: Evading Detection Systems
Attackers can create malware that is specifically designed to avoid detection by AI-driven security systems. By subtly altering the malware's code, they can exploit vulnerabilities without triggering alarms.
4. Increased Sophistication of Ransomware
AI can enhance the effectiveness of ransomware attacks by automating target selection and deployment. This increases the speed and scale at which ransomware can spread, making it more challenging for organizations to defend against.
Example: Targeting Vulnerable Systems
AI algorithms can analyze an organization's network to identify weak points, allowing ransomware to be deployed strategically to maximize impact.
5. AI in Reconnaissance and Exploitation
Cybercriminals can use AI tools to conduct reconnaissance on potential targets, identifying vulnerabilities and weaknesses in systems. This information can be exploited to launch successful attacks.
Example: Automated Vulnerability Scanning
AI-driven tools can scan for vulnerabilities in web applications or networks, allowing attackers to find and exploit weaknesses more efficiently.
Mitigating AI-Driven Threats
To effectively combat the emerging threats posed by AI, organizations must implement comprehensive strategies that encompass technology, processes, and people. Here are several key approaches:
1. Continuous Monitoring and Threat Detection
Organizations should invest in continuous monitoring systems that utilize AI to identify and respond to threats in real time. Implementing security information and event management (SIEM) solutions can enhance visibility and situational awareness.
2. User Education and Awareness Training
Educating employees about the risks associated with AI-driven threats, such as phishing and social engineering, is essential. Regular training can help employees recognize and report suspicious activities.
3. Robust Incident Response Plans
Developing and regularly updating incident response plans is crucial for effectively managing AI-related threats. Organizations should conduct tabletop exercises to test their response capabilities.
4. Layered Security Approach
Adopting a layered security approach can help mitigate risks associated with AI-driven attacks. This includes implementing firewalls, intrusion detection systems, and endpoint protection solutions.
5. Collaboration and Information Sharing
Engaging in information-sharing initiatives with industry peers and cybersecurity organizations can provide valuable insights into emerging threats. Collaboration can enhance collective defenses against AI-driven attacks.
6. Investing in AI for Defense
Organizations should also consider leveraging AI technologies for their own security measures. By utilizing AI-driven security tools, organizations can enhance their ability to detect and respond to threats effectively.
The Future of AI and Cybersecurity
As AI continues to evolve, its impact on cybersecurity will likely grow. Organizations must remain vigilant and proactive in addressing the challenges and opportunities presented by AI technologies. The future landscape of cybersecurity will be shaped by the interplay between AI-driven innovations and emerging threats.
1. Regulatory Considerations
Governments and regulatory bodies may develop new frameworks to address the challenges posed by AI in cybersecurity. Compliance with these regulations will be essential for organizations to mitigate risks.
2. Emerging Technologies
The integration of AI with other emerging technologies, such as blockchain and quantum computing, may create new possibilities for enhancing cybersecurity. Organizations should stay informed about these developments to leverage their potential.
3. Ethical Considerations
As AI becomes more prevalent in cybersecurity, ethical considerations surrounding its use will also emerge. Organizations must navigate the balance between leveraging AI for defense and ensuring that it is used responsibly.
Conclusion: Navigating the AI-Driven Cybersecurity Landscape
The impact of AI on cybersecurity is profound, offering both significant opportunities and emerging threats. As organizations increasingly adopt AI technologies to enhance their security measures, they must also be mindful of the potential risks posed by cybercriminals who are equally eager to exploit these advancements.
By understanding the dual-edged nature of AI in cybersecurity and implementing comprehensive defense strategies, organizations can navigate the complexities of this evolving landscape. Continuous monitoring, user education, and a commitment to staying informed about emerging threats will be essential in maintaining a robust cybersecurity posture in an AI-driven world.
In the ongoing battle against cyber threats, collaboration, innovation, and proactive measures will be key to staying one step ahead of adversaries and ensuring a secure digital future. As AI technologies continue to advance, the dialogue between cybersecurity professionals, organizations, and policymakers will play a critical role in shaping the future of security in our increasingly interconnected world.